### Runbook: Account Recovery for the Bramblegate SFTP Drop

Hey reviewer — this is the fragment that handles partner file pickup when the service account gets itself locked out. Bramblegate's SFTP drop rotates host keys quarterly, and our recovery script assumes the old fingerprint, so eyeball that diff carefully. If the automated reset fails twice, we fall back to manual recovery using the emergency credential bundle. The bundle decrypts with a recovery passphrase, which appears immediately below this sentence.

strongbox words: druvan-lamys-eliius-jorax-istox-soreth-ulays-gilix-ralix-oliiel-norwyn-casvan-praius

## Limits & Quotas — Drossvale Consent Banner Rollout

Welcome aboard! Before you touch the rollout dials for the Drossvale banner, know that we cap how fast consent prompts can hit users. The Murkfield incident taught us that showing the banner to everyone at once melts the preference-write queue. So: regional ramps are throttled, retries are capped, and the consent API has per-tenant quotas. Don't raise any of these without sign-off from the platform crew. Current ceilings are pinned here for reference.

constants for yaduf-fahag:
BUDGETS = {
    "kelix": 528,
    "briwyn": 734,
}

Ticket: Slimmed image breaks runtime on Pellarc build agents.

Repro steps:
1. Build the hollowed image with the strip-layers profile enabled.
2. Push to the staging registry and deploy to the canary pool.
3. Container exits with a missing shared-library error within ten seconds.

Expected: parity with the full image. Actual: crash loop. Suspect the trim step removes the resolver libs. To pull the failing image from the staging registry, authenticate with the token below.

session JWT of tawip-kajog = eyJhbGciOiJIUzI1NiIsInR5cCI6IkpXVCJ9.eyJzdWIiOiI2dKYGGIn0.afsnASii

**Ticket: Signature verification failure — Paritywatch build 412**

Paritywatch (hotel rate-parity checker) build 412 failed signature verification at deploy. Cause: artifact signed with last quarter's retired key; verifier already rotated. Rebuild is queued. Release manager must re-sign with the active key before promoting. Blocking tonight's release window. The active signing key to use is as follows.

deploy key for fafof-yaguf: bky4_zHj6